Pato Merlin Run, by Ogre Pixel, is an arcade-style endless runner that tests reflexes with soccer-themed obstacles and sharp turns. Players navigate procedurally generated courses, jump barriers, and kick soccer balls to clear paths while chasing high scores as difficulty ramps up. The game includes the official Merlin Duck character, unlockable avatars from 46 World Cup 2026 nations, pixel-art visuals, and 16-bit style music. It suits casual mobile players, endless-runner fans, and soccer supporters seeking quick pick-up sessions.

What kind of game is this title?

The game places reflex-based runs at its center, asking the player to react quickly to a stream of obstacles while trying to extend each session's distance. The soccer framing gives those runs a clear motif, turning kicks and ball interactions into scoring opportunities that keep the loop focused: short runs that end when mistakes occur, then an immediate incentive to retry and improve timing.

Does it offer social competition or mostly solo play?

The design privileges solo, score-driven sessions over synchronous multiplayer combat. Competition surfaces through a high-score system and rankings, so the challenge is beating your own best or climbing leaderboards. Some of those online features require a connection, which means shared rankings are available but core runs remain playable offline for single-player sessions.

What does the game look and sound like?

The presentation leans into retro aesthetics familiar from the developer's other titles: pixel-art sprites paired with 16-bit style music that matches short, arcade-focused runs. Visuals keep the scene readable for touch controls, and the audio cues help signal jumps and kicks, supporting tight timing without overwhelming a small-screen interface.

What keeps players returning after the first session?

Replay value comes from short, score-oriented runs and the reward loop of unlocking new national avatars tied to the soccer theme. Procedural changes between attempts and escalating challenge prompt repeated tries, while the pick-up-and-play pacing suits fragmented mobile sessions. Those who enjoy refining reflexes and chasing marginal score gains gain the most long-term engagement.

Bottom Line

Who should settle in with this game?

This title suits players who favor quick, replayable arcade sessions and short-term skill practice on mobile. Those seeking persistent social play or lengthy, layered progression may find the format narrower. Its pace fits moments between other activities and short breaks, making it a friendly choice for casual sessions and practice-focused play rather than extended cooperative campaigns.
